WebCorn ethanol is used as an oxygenate when mixed with gasoline. E10 and E15 can be used in all engines without modification. However, blends like E85, with a much greater ethanol content, require significant modifications to be made before an engine can run on the mixture without damaging the engine. WebHow Ethanol is Made: Ethanol biofuel is made from corn by breaking down the starch in kernels into sugar and then fermenting it into a liquid. Protein and fiber solids left over from the making of ethanol, called distillers’ grains, are used as a high-quality livestock feed. WebAnswer (1 of 4): Short answer, it isn’t. Since 100% ethanol is so hydrophilic it pulls water straight out of the atmosphere to mix with you won’t get 100%. Distillation only gets you up to ~95% after which you’ll you can use a desiccant to remove the water. Alternatively you can produce ethanol...
